Writing md5 salted password cracker stack overflow. Hashes are often used to store passwords securely in a database. The passwords can be any form or hashes like sha, md5, whirlpool etc. Because the md5 hash algorithm always produces the same output for the same given input, users can compare a hash of the source file with a newly created hash of the destination file to check that it is intact and unmodified. Cmd5 online password hash cracker decrypt md5, sha1, mysql.
Hashes does not allow a user to decrypt data with a specific key as other encryption techniques allow a user to decrypt the passwords. The md4 messagedigest algorithm is a cryptographic hash function developed by ronald rivest in 1990. How to crack password using john the ripper tool crack. John the ripper is a favourite password cracking tool of many pentesters.
There is plenty of documentation about its command line options ive encountered the following problems using john the ripper. If you put an md5 hash in it will search for it and if found will get the result. These tables store a mapping between the hash of a password, and the correct password for that hash. An md5 hash of the string password 5f4dcc3b5aa765d61d8327deb882cf99 enter a hash below to have it compared against hashes from the rockyou. Ifm cisco ios enable secret type 5 password cracker. This allows you to input an md5, sha1, vbulletin, invision power board, mybb, bcrypt, wordpress, sha256, sha512, mysql5 etc hash and search for its corresponding plaintext found in our database of alreadycracked hashes.
Online password hash crack md5 ntlm wordpress joomla. Password hash cracking usually consists of taking a wordlist, hashing each word and comparing it against the hash youre trying to crack. Password cracking md5 hashes university of south wales. Crackstation uses massive precomputed lookup tables to crack password hashes. This tool provides a quick and easy way to encode an md5 hash from a simple string of up to 256 characters in length. Below is an example hash, this is what a sha256 hash of the string password looks like. Often used to encrypt database passwords, md5 is also able to generate a file thumbprint to ensure that a file is identical after a transfer for example. In linux, the passwords are stored in the shadow file. This is a variation of a dictionary attack because wordlists often are composed of not just dictionary words but also passwords from public password dumps. This site performs reverse query on the globally publicly available encryption algorithms such as md5 and sha1, and creates a plaintext ciphertext corresponding query database through exhaustive character combination. Im fairly new to python and im trying to create a simple program that collects md5 hash passwords and then matches them to a dictionary ive created with common passwords in it. Md5 hash cracker ive got a huge rainbow table which enables me to decrypt md5 hashes, in addidtion to md5, mysql, mysql 5, mssql, sha1, sha256, sha512, ntlm, and des hashes are also supported. Verify hashes hash list manager leaks leaderboard queue paid hashes escrow. We will learn about some cool websites to decrypt crack hashes in online but websites and online services may not available everywhere, and assume those websites cant crack our hash in plain text.
Cracking hashes offline and online kali linux kali. Crack, hack and recover lost md5, sha1, sha256, sha384, sha512 and bcrypt passwords. This episode of full disclosure demonstrates how to hack crack md5 password hashes. Md5 is the abbreviation of messagedigest algorithm 5. How to crack passwords with john the ripper linux, zip.
This site performs reverse query on the globally publicly available encryption algorithms such as md5 and sha1, and creates a plaintext ciphertext corresponding. Jul 28, 2016 if you want to hash different passwords than the ones above and you dont have md5sum installed, you can use md5 generators online such as this one by sunny walker. If you know that the original password is not too complex and long, it. The goal is too extract lm andor ntlm hashes from the system, either live or dead. Md5 hashes are theoretically impossible to reverse directly, ie, it is not possible to retrieve the original string from a given hash using only mathematical operations. When it comes to complex password cracking, hashcat is the tool which comes into role as it is the wellknown password cracking tool freely available on the internet. We also support bcrypt, sha256, sha512, wordpress and many more. Passwords stored as an md5 hash are usually represented as a 32 character hexadecimal number. Cmd5 online password hash cracker decrypt md5, sha1. The list is responsible for cracking about 30% of all hashes given to crackstations free hash cracker, but that figure should be taken with a grain of salt because some people try hashes of really weak passwords just to test the service, and others try to crack their hashes with other online hash. Modern computing power gpu based and known weakness. Im also having a bit of trouble with the learning new passwords thing. Md5 cracker sha1 cracker mysql5 cracker ntlm cracker sha256.
Now your experience and knowledge comes into play, i know that mysql database management system usually store passwords as md5 hashes so i know its an md5 and not a ripemd128. Theres a new online md5 cracking database, that has the largest hacking database of over 20 trillion hashes. Currently it supports password recovery from following popular hash types md5. Getting started cracking password hashes with john the. I thought this was an awesome project and it was so much faster. Python md5 hash passwords and dictionary stack overflow. This tool is useful for penetration testers and researchers to crack big dump of md5 hashes in few. Md5 is one in a series of message digest algorithms designed by professor ronald rivest of mit rivest, 1992. With hash toolkit you could find the original password for a hash. Apr 09, 2017 crack md5, sha1, mysql, ntlm free online. How to identify and crack hashes null byte wonderhowto. Javascript tool to convert cisco type 5 encrypted passwords into plain text so that you can read them. Running hashcat to crack md5 hashes now we can start using hashcat with the rockyou wordlist to crack the md5 hashes.
Hash kracker is the free allinone tool to recover the hash password for multiple hash types. The program functions by hashing each line from the wordlist, and then comparing it to the hash. These are not problems with the tool itself, but inherent problems with pentesting and password cracking in general. During hash cracking operation detailed statistics is displayed showing the completed password counts and number of cracked hashes. Crackstation online password hash cracking md5, sha1, linux.
In this assignment we build code to reverse an md5 hash using a brute force technique where we. Hash toolkit hash decrypter enables you to decrypt reverse a hash in various formats into their. When analytic work indicated that md5 s predecessor md4 was likely to be insecure, md5 was designed in 1991 to be a secure replacement. Md5 was designed by ron rivest in 1991 to replace an earlier hash function, md4. The algorithm has influenced later designs, such as the md5, sha1 and ripemd algorithms. If wpapsk ascii 0 is used then the ascii text that follows is clear text and its not encrypted encryption methods that cannot be decrypted. In this tutorial we will show you how to create a list of md5 password hashes and crack them using hashcat. An md5 hash is composed of 32 hexadecimal characters. Crackstation is the most effective hash cracking service.
Extremely fast password recovering, fast md5 crack engine by. Apr 16, 2019 crack, hack and recover lost md5, sha1, sha256, sha384, sha512 and bcrypt passwords. The script asks you for both the file where the hash resides a. A salt is simply a caracters string that you add to an user password to make it less breakable. Reversing an md5 hash password cracking in this assignment we build code to reverse an md5 hash using a brute force technique where we simply forward hash all possible combinations of characters in strings. Decrypt md5, sha1, mysql, ntlm, wordpress, bcrypt hashes for free. How to crack md5, sha and bcrypt passwords 2020 youtube. The used hash algorithm with type 5 is salted md5 which can be computed lightning fast on modern computers. Md5 hashes are also used to ensure the data integrity of files. If you still want to use md5 to store passwords on your website, good thing would be to use a salt to make the hash more difficult to crack via bruteforce and. Lets suppose that we have to store our above passwords using md5 encryption. List management list matching translator downloads id hash type generate hashes. Bozocrack is a depressingly effective md5 password hash cracker with almost zero cpugpu load.
Md5 is an industry standard hash algorithm that is used in many applications to store passwords. If you still want to use md5 to store passwords on your website, good thing would be to use a salt to make the hash more difficult to crack via bruteforce and rainbow tables. Daily updated what makes this service different than the select few other md5 crackers. Md5 hash of a data is a footprint of 32 characters which can identify the initial data. This is done using client side javascript and no information is transmitted over the internet or to ifm. Md5 hash crackersolver python recipes activestate code. Md5 cracker sha1 cracker mysql5 cracker ntlm cracker sha256 cracker sha512 cracker email cracker. Md5 is a disputable choice for password hashing because its speed makes cracking md5 hashed passwords really fast. Writer so we can write any byte into it of which we want to compute the md5 hash, and it also has a hash. We just had to write a bruteforce password cracker using the condor grid we have oncampus. Md5 messagedigest algorithm 5 is a hash function commonly used by websites to encrypt passwords. Online password hash crack md5 ntlm wordpress joomla wpa. Md5 hash generator this online tool allows you to generate the md5 hash of any string.
Getting started cracking password hashes with john the ripper. Here i show you how to crack a number of md5 password hashes using john the ripper jtr, john is a great brute force and dictionary attack tool that should be the first port of call when password. Anyways, we also had to create a password cracker using a dictionary file. Add a file path to the wordlist in the program or run directly from visual studio bindebug folder. Apr 16, 2017 how to crack password using john the ripper tool crack linux,windows,zip,md5 password. If you want to hash different passwords than the ones above and you dont have md5sum installed, you can use md5 generators online such as this one by sunny walker. Sha256 hash cracking online password recovery restore.
Currently it supports password recovery from following popular hash types. Onlinehashcrack is a powerful hash cracking and recovery online service for md5 ntlm wordpress joomla sha1 mysql osx wpa, pmkid, office docs. It is also commonly used to validate the integrity of a file, as a hash is generated from the file and two identical files will have the same hash. The md5 algorithm is used as an encryption or fingerprint function for a file. Im working on an assignment where i have to write a password cracker, to crack a password of which i have found the hashed value while compromising a system. On vista, 7, 8 and 10 lm hash is supported for backward compatibility but is disabled by default. It also takes care of duplicate password hashes automatically so you dont have to perform any presorting work.
Decrypt and crack your md5, sha1, mysql, and ntlm hashes for free. The md5 hash can not be decrypted if the text you entered is complicated enough. Bozocrack is a depressingly effective md5 password hash cracker. Md5 password is a password recovery tool for security professionals, which can be used to decrypt a password if its md5 hash is known. Windows use ntlm hashing algorithm, linux use md5, sha256 or sha512, blowfish etc. The hash values are indexed so that it is possible to quickly search the database for a given hash. Cisco type 7 password decrypt decoder cracker tool. As opposed to type 7 passwords which can easily be decrypted, secret 5 passwords cannot be decrypted as the password has ben hashed with md5. Most web sites and applications store their user passwords into databases with md5 encryption. If you could not find the plain text for your hash, it will be added for cracking, please check back a few days later. Veracrypt password cracker this script will go through a list of passwords and try these against the specified volume. This method appears to be safe as it seems impossible to retrieve original user. I had read elsewhere that the asa hashing was the same as the pix md5 so i decide to give it a shot with oclhashcatplus. Commandline tool to find password for all popular hashes salted hash kracker allinone salted hash password recovery tool md5 salted hash kracker salted md5 hash password recovery tool bulk md5 password cracker.
Fast, highly optimized recovery engine supports multicore, multicpu, hyperthreading. Bulk md5 password cracker is the simple commandline tool for quick cracking of mass md5 password hashes. Onlinehashcrack is a powerful hash cracking and recovery online service for md5 ntlm wordpress joomla sha1 mysql osx wpa, pmkid, office docs, archives, pdf, itunes and more. Identification of these hash types is a matter of picking the length and then starting with the most common forms of these hashes. These hashes are computed so rapidly that we guess millions of potential passwords within a few seconds. Then, ntlm was introduced and supports password length greater than 14.
Ive written the program and it works fine with simple and basic md5 hashes, but the one i will be using is salted md5 hash. If you could not find the plain text for your hash, it will be added for cracking. General support for questions in regards to the hash cracking software, such as. Sum method which returns the md5 hash, giving the option to not create a new array return value which will hold the calculated md5, but we can pass our slice to it. The lm hash is the old style hash used in microsoft os before nt 3. Also, they are likely not salted, since yahoo would have certainly let us know.
This episode of full disclosure demonstrates how to hackcrack md5 password hashes. Crackstations password cracking dictionary pay what you. Md5 hashes are commonly used with smaller strings when storing passwords, credit card numbers or other sensitive data in databases such as the popular mysql. Online password hash crack md5 ntlm wordpress joomla wpa pmkid, office, itunes, archive. The md5 hash can be used to validate the content of a string, for this reason is was often used for storing password strings. However it can be cracked by simply brute force or comparing hashes of known strings to the hash. Hash toolkit hash decrypter enables you to decrypt reverse a hash in various formats into their original text. For instance, say we are using the password password good idea. Crackstation online password hash cracking md5, sha1.
Alas, the bozocrack algorithm adds a whole new dimension of vulnerability to md5, as salonen commented. We will use an online md5 hash generator to convert our passwords into md5 hashes the table below shows the password hashes. A salt would have helped to prevent the use of rainbow tables while cracking. Decrypt md5, sha1, mysql, ntlm, wordpress, bcrypt hashes. The created records are about 90 trillion, occupying more than 500 tb of hard disk.
980 345 360 628 257 715 1333 972 706 1029 1116 792 951 226 472 45 658 121 1637 848 545 994 1606 560 918 31 1598 898 436 519 1419 585 846 1285 1393 953 166 1250 13 726 863 1214 1024 63 755